“I wish I could travel as much as you do”

If I had a dollar for every time I was told this statement, I’d be able to afford all the trips I want?. I wish I was exaggerating. And it’s not just people I don’t know from the internet, but family and friends too that tell me this.

This has only been possible through sacrifice and by prioritizing travel over most things. But mainly, a lot of sacrifice. 

It has meant saying no to hanging out with friends or doing activities I would have loved to do in order to save. It’s cost me to grow certain friendships with people who prioritized going out every weekend or going out to dinner a lot instead of more low key plans to save for a trip.

Pyramids of Giza Feb 2019

It has meant holding down 2-3 jobs at a time while living in the US. If you follow me on IG you’ve seen me kinda bash the US for things, but one thing I’ll definitely say is that I’ve benefited from and appreciate is the ease in finding a job. They may not have been career moves for me, but they were enough so I could save and plan my next adventure. 

It has meant me not being as independent early on as I would have liked. Sure, I could have stopped living with my parents after graduating college, and I wouldn’t have seen even a fifth of what I have been able to. Living with my parents for a few years more after college led me to see at least 12 more US states and visit 7 new countries.

Sacrifices must be made to get what you really want.

For many I do understand this isn’t even a possible choice or one they don’t want to take. We each make decisions based on our circumstances or that feel most right for us. This felt right to me for various reasons, mainly that I would be able to travel more often. But it did keep me from living closer to friends or being in an area that would have led me to meet more people and be more social.

Every decision has its positives and negatives. I had to weigh out the pros and cons to see what would be better for me.
